INTRODUCTION

Department of Rachana Sharir contains the Fundamental subject and requires thorough orientation so as to make the basic pillars of studies in Ayurveda robust and strong. It is taught along with Modern Anatomy as per curriculum of BAMS course. It encompasses virtually all aspects of Life ranging from Garbha Sharir (Embryology) to Anthropometry. This is the extremely dynamic subject which is the base mastering skilful orientation in any branch of any Life science.

Departmental Features

    • A team of highly qualified and dedicated staff with PG teacher recognition to all faculties
    • A spacious and well ventilated Dissection Hall having all the basic amenities.
    • A Well-developed and maintained Museum of Anatomy developed by the faculties themselves which contains ample no. of Specimens, Models, Charts etc for study purpose.
    • Body donation activity since yr. 1996 AD (whereby there is no shortage of Cadavers for dissection purpose).
    • Separate PG department to conduct MD (Ayurved – Rachana Sharir) course.
    • Ph. D. (Ayurved – Rachana Sharir) Post-doctoral degree course since yr 2011.
